Why Skip Bin Size Matters

Selecting the right skip bin size can:

  • Save money on hiring costs
  • Prevent overfilling and extra charges
  • Reduce the need for multiple bins
  • Make waste removal faster and easier

A bin that’s too small will require another hire, while a bin that’s too big may cost more than needed.

Skip Bin Sizes Explained (2m³ to 9m³)

Here’s a simple breakdown of the most popular skip bin sizes in Geelong:

2m³ Skip Bin – Small Clean-Ups

Best for:

  • Small household rubbish
  • Garden waste
  • Decluttering one room

Equivalent to about 2 trailer loads.

3m³ Skip Bin – Light Renovation waste

Best for:

  • Small renovation projects
  • Garage cleanouts
  • Furniture disposal

Ideal for slightly larger clean-ups than a 2m³ bin.

4m³ Skip Bin – Medium Waste Projects

Best for:

  • Kitchen or bathroom renovations
  • Yard clean-ups
  • Moving house

One of the most popular sizes for residential use.

5m³–6m³ Skip Bin – Bigger Waste

Best for:

  • Full home clean-outs
  • Medium construction waste
  • Office clean-ups

Great for bulk waste removal without going too large.

7m³–9m³ Skip Bin – Large Waste Projects

Best for:

  • Construction and renovation waste
  • Commercial use
  • Large household clean-ups

Suitable for heavy and bulky waste materials.

When to Choose a Hook Bin (8m³–30m³)

For very large projects like demolition or industrial waste, hook bins are a better option.

Best for:

  • Construction sites
  • Heavy materials like concrete and bricks
  • Large-scale clean-ups

Types of Waste & Bin Size Selection

The type of waste also affects your bin size choice:

  • Green waste – lighter, needs more space
  • General waste – moderate weight
  • Heavy waste (soil, bricks) – smaller bins recommended

Heavy materials fill weight limits faster, even if the bin looks half full.

Tips to Choose the Right Skip Bin Size

  1. Estimate your waste volume carefully
  2. Choose one size bigger if unsure
  3. Consider the type of waste
  4. Ask a local provider for advice

These tips help avoid extra costs and ensure smooth waste removal.
